In a groundbreaking move, leading AI company Anthropic has announced plans to invest a staggering $50 billion in building its own data centers in Texas and New York. This ambitious initiative, revealed on November 12, 2025, aims to bolster the company's self-reliant AI development capabilities and create thousands of American jobs.
